About the role

Operations Business Risk and Controls department provides second line policy, procedures and methodology for the management of operational resilience and third party risk management, oversight, guidance, training, governance and automation for business risk and controls for the Operations Services, General Administration, Clearing and Payments departments. As a Senior Assistant - Third Party Risk Management, you will be responsible for supporting the Operational Resilience and Third Party Risk Management Managers and the first-line business areas to implement and manage the bank-wide policy, methodology, governance and tooling. You’ll be required to perform controls testing to ensure the bank appropriately manages its risk. This is a full time permanent position.

Key responsibilities

  • Assist to generate and maintain the necessary Resilience Framework, Policy, Standards, procedures and controls on behalf of the 1LOD
  • Support and maintain the Operational Resilience, Third Party, Outsourcing database and tooling
  • Conduct and evidence Controls Testing and Quality Assurance on Operational Resilience and Third Party Risk Controls
  • Assist to collate data and produce reporting to evidence risk status at board-level committees
  • Assist to complete education and awareness of Policy and controls requirements
  • Manage the administrative work for the ORCC, including the role of Secretariat for the Operations Risk and Controls Committee.

Requirements

  • Degree educated in Finance, Economics or Accounting
  • Experience within the Financial Services industry and proven track record in similar business stream
  • Relevant professional qualification
  • Good understanding of UK regulatory requirements on Third Party Risk management
  • Familiar with Financial Services regulatory and risk controls frameworks, market changes and impact analysis.
  • Good MS Excel skills
  • Team player
  • Excellent English and Mandarin communication skills is preferred
